FIVE PRECIOUS PASQUE FLOWERS

-

1 P. VERNALIS

Commonly known as lady of the snows, this diminutive species, above, forms 4in-wide clumps of foliage topped by creamy-white flowers on 4in stalks.

2 P. VULGARIS ‘PAPAGENO’

Named after a character from The Magic Flute, its semidouble, frilly purple flowers are carried on 12in stems.

3 P. VULGARIS ‘BARTON’S PINK’

A beautiful and sought-after variety that delivers a succession of large, shell-pink blooms on 8in stems between March and May.

4 P. VULGARIS ‘PINWHEEL WHITE’

Developed in Holland, this floriferou­s variety boasts pure white, upward-facing flowers with contrastin­g yellow centres.

5 P. VULGARIS RUBRA

A lovely form with gently nodding, bell-shaped, wine-red flowers that are held 10in above clumps of finely divided leaves.
